Solenoid control valve is an on-off control valve that either opens or closes upon receiving an electrical signal to the solenoid pilot control. This valve consists of a main valve and a two-way solenoid valve that alternately applies pressure to or relieves pressure from the diaphragm chamber of the main valve. It is furnished either normally open (de-energized solenoid to open) or normally closed (energized solenoid to open). Liquid level control can be provided by using a float switch or electrode probe which sends an electrical signal to open or close the valve as needed. How to Set an Altitude Valve? Setting an altitude valve correctly is crucial to ensure proper water flow and pressure regulation in a system. Here are some steps to guide you on how to set an altitude valve: Familiarize yourself with the manufacturer’s instructions: Each altitude valve may have specific guidelines for setting it up. Make sure you read and understand these instructions thoroughly before proceeding. Determine the desired water level: Based on your system’s requirements, identify the ideal water level at which you want the altitude valve to maintain. This will depend on factors such as building height and water usage. Adjust the pilot control settings: Altitude valves typically have a pilot control that regulates their operation. Use the appropriate tools to adjust this control according to your desired water level.

Ductile iron ball check valves are self-cleaning and with full bore. The ball rotates during operation eliminating the risk of impurities getting stuck on the ball. The full and smooth bore ensures full flow with low pressure loss and eliminates the risk of deposits at the bottom. Ball check valves are available with flanges and internal threads. They are delivered with NBR lined ball as standard and optionally with ball of polyurethane available in different weights. Product Description: Ball check valve with flanges for wastewater treatment and neutral liquids to max. 70° C Standards: Designed according to EN 12050-4; Face to face according to DIN 3202 – F6; Standard flange drilling to EN1092-2 (ISO 7005-2), PN 10/16 Test/Approvals: Hydraulic test according to EN12050-4; Approved according to LGA regulations. Altitude valves are commonly used in elevated water storage tanks, reservoirs, and other structures where maintaining a specific water level or pressure is important. They help ensure a reliable water supply, prevent overflow or underflow, and protect against potential damage or loss. In addition to their use in water distribution systems, altitude valves can also be found in firefighting systems, irrigation systems, and other applications where controlled water levels or pressures are crucial. Overall, altitude valves play a vital role in maintaining water system stability by regulating water levels and pressures, ensuring efficient and effective water management.

A lug type butterfly valve is a versatile valve commonly used in various industrial applications for regulating or isolating the flow of fluids. It derives its name from the lugs or ears located on both sides of the valve body, which allow it to be easily installed and secured between flanges in a pipeline system. The lug style butterfly valve consists of a disc that rotates on an axis within the valve body, controlling the flow by either fully opening or closing the passage. Lug type butterfly valves are known for their compact design, lightweight construction, and ease of installation. They offer efficient flow control, excellent sealing capabilities, and low pressure drop. With their simple operation and reliable performance, lug type butterfly valves are widely used in industries such as water treatment, HVAC, chemical processing, and food and beverage.
